Problems this page is designed to solve

  • Traditional three and four rail post and rail in pressure treated softwood or oak
  • Steel estate railings with a slim profile that reads as almost invisible at distance
  • Stock netting and horse safe mesh additions where animals are contained
  • Driven or dug posts depending on ground, with strainers at ends, corners and gateways
  • Field gates from 6ft to 16ft with heavy duty hanging posts set properly
